简介:许多朋友问有关如何替换Django的静态图片的问题。本文的首席CTO注释将为您提供一个详细的答案,以便所有人参考,我希望这对每个人都会有所帮助!让我们一起看看!
呢Doctype HTML
html lang =“ en”
头
meta charset =“ utf-8”
标题jing'an/标题
/头
身体
a href =“ ssl.zzidc.com” img src =“ images/a.jpg”/a
/身体
/html
在A标签中,可以添加IMG标签以添加图片的链接
需要在URL中配置它
urlpatterns =模式('',,
#第一个参数是显示图片的URL
#Django的静态模块
#第三文件的实际路径
url(r'^static/(?ppath。*)','django.views.static.serve',{'document_root':'d:/wwwsite/office/office/static'})
治愈
然后在相应的HTML文件中
img src =“/static/images/psb.jpg”
应该没事的
似乎有一个问题。
将图片文件(例如JPG)放在应用程序名称文件夹下方的静态文件夹下(前提是您的CSS,JS和其他文件可以正常访问)。
那么您可以这样访问它
一点,您需要出去,回来处理...
是Google浏览器吗?
许多浏览器需要使用CTRL+F5来强制执行JS和CSS文件的加载。您尝试。
另外,不建议使用src ='/static/xxx.css'。这是一条相对路径,很容易遇到问题并写死亡。
通常,src ='{%静态'xxx/xxx/xxx.css'%}'的方法。
更多参考:Liu Jiang的Django教程
结论:以上是首席CTO的相关内容注明了如何替换Django的静态图片并总结它。希望它对您有所帮助!如果您解决了问题,请与更多关心此问题的朋友分享?